Understanding the Role of a Shadow Database in Data Management

Disable ads (and more) with a premium pass for a one time $4.99 payment

Uncover the essential role of a shadow database in reflecting changes from primary databases. This comprehensive guide details its functions, applications, and impact on high availability environments, ensuring a smooth database experience.

Have you ever wondered how businesses maintain data integrity while ensuring that changes are reflected in real time? Enter the shadow database. This essential tool plays a vital role in today's fast-paced data environments, and understanding its purpose can be a game changer for anyone preparing for the Certified Information Systems Security Professional (CISSP) exam. So, what exactly does a shadow database do?

A shadow database primarily mirrors changes from a primary database. Think of it as an echo, faithfully capturing the sound of its original but without the noise. Whenever updates occur in the primary database, the shadow database reflects these changes almost instantaneously. This mirroring capability is crucial for environments that demand high availability, fault tolerance, and load balancing. It’s like having a backup dancer who knows all the moves — if the lead dancer falters, the backup takes over smoothly, keeping the performance flawless.

Now, you might be asking, did it have to be so complicated? Not at all! Let’s explore why mirroring changes is the main gig of a shadow database and what it means for you.

When a primary database experiences issues or becomes unavailable, that shadow database can jump in, ensuring continuity of service. No downtime, no fret — just smooth sailing for users accessing the system. This reinforces the need for organizations to incorporate shadow databases as part of their data management strategies. Can you imagine the chaos if a company’s data went offline for just a few minutes? Customers would be frustrated, trust would be eroded, and in worst-case scenarios, revenue could plummet. Yikes!

Reflecting on the options often associated with databases, let's clarify the misunderstandings surrounding the concept of shadow databases. Some other options you might hear about in a database context include:

  • Storing data permanently: This is more aligned with traditional databases that keep records long-term rather than providing a real-time mirrored state like a shadow database does.

  • Access exclusively by developers: While developers often work with development or staging environments, this doesn’t define the essence of shadow databases. It’s about reflecting changes, not just who can see the data.

  • Deleting outdated records: This touches on data lifecycle management but isn’t what drives the shadow database. It’s not about getting rid of old info but ensuring that current info stays updated and accessible.

By comprehensively understanding these roles, you're better equipped to handle related questions on data management during your exam and practical work experiences.

Plus, it's not just about passing that test — knowing the functionality of a shadow database can lead to operational efficiency in your future career. It speaks to a larger narrative around reliability in data management, a topic on many minds today.

In conclusion, consider the shadow database as a guardian angel of your data. Its primary role is to mirror the changes from the primary database, ensuring that your data remains up-to-date and your operations uninterrupted. With the ever-evolving tech landscape, this tool is more important than ever. So as you study for that CISSP exam, remember: understanding shadow databases isn't just academic; it's about ensuring that the lifeblood of your organization—data—flows smoothly and securely. And isn't that what it's all about?

Subscribe

Get the latest from Examzify

You can unsubscribe at any time. Read our privacy policy